Port de Feunteun Aod – Saint Tugen Chapel loop from Primelin

02:38

34.7km

470m

Gravel riding

Hard gravel ride. Very good fitness required. You may need to push your bike for some segments of this route. The starting point of the route is accessible with public transport.
